Anywhere to stay in SW Kentucky?

We're headed out soon for a 6 week trip to visit our daughter and grandkids who live in Hopkinsville, KY. Hopkinsville is about 70 miles north of Nashville, TN.

We plan to be in the Hopkinsville area for about 2 weeks and, so far, I haven't been able to locate an RV Park that suits our needs. I've found two or three but each of them is 30 to 40 miles away from Hopkinsville, and the two that I've priced want about $200 week to stay with them.

Does anyone know of an inexpensive place to park an Airstream for 2 weeks in this part of the country?

You might try the State Parks to see if any are open and can give you a better rate, but $200 a week for hookups/facilities is pretty cheap. Might also be a city/county/community park that is still open, which tourist information in Nashville could help you with.

If $ is a serious issue, and/or you want to be really close to those grandbabies, might consider your daughter's driveway or in front of her house. An extension cord will keep your electric running, you can help with the electric bill and can probably find a truck stop to dump when you need it.

The bad news is that most of the campgrounds around here close up by the end of October. If you find one that will take your reservation you probably should book it.

With that being said here is all I know.

There is a campground at this motel. about 25 miles north of Hopkinsville, but right on the parkway and an easy drive.
Best Western Pennyrile Inn Mortons Gap Kentucky

I don't know anything about this one, but have you tried?
Fort Campbell MWR - Destiny Parks & Pavilions

HI, don't know if they close for the season, or when, if they do but we stayed at Land Between the Lakes. It's a Nat'l. rec area and we had a very nice time. Nice clean campgounds with full or partial hook-ups. Just an all round nice place to stay. Look them up and see if they are open during the times you're looking to be there and if they are I'm sure you'll have a great time. We were there this past July. It was hot but they have a nice swimming area to cool off in. You shouldn't have that problem this time of year.
